Output 456634428b95ddb68c27412431147849ad5949636848ed553a2017f0ab46652b:2

value
63814503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b66f9ca6e53b7343472948ffb32cdf978c405a OP_EQUAL
address
3NuVEvUaRus4e5cHjcsABDKo3UbLGWrez2
transaction
456634428b95ddb68c27412431147849ad5949636848ed553a2017f0ab46652b
confirmations
304312
spent
true